Welcome to Guwahati! On your first day, take some time to settle into your hotel and rest after your journey. In the afternoon, explore the bustling local markets where you can find traditional crafts, clothes, and delicious street food. In the evening, visit the picturesque Umananda Island, located in the middle of the Brahmaputra River, and enjoy a serene boat ride to reach the island.
Start your day by visiting the iconic Kamakhya Temple, a significant Hindu pilgrimage site known for its unique architecture and religious significance. Afterward, head to the Assam State Zoo, which is home to a diverse range of animals and offers opportunities for wildlife viewing.
In the morning, take a trip to Sualkuchi, known as the "Manchester of the East," famous for its silk weaving industry. Witness the intricate process of weaving and shop for beautiful silk textiles. In the afternoon, visit the Guwahati Planetarium to explore the wonders of the universe through interactive exhibits and shows.
In the morning, head to Deepor Beel, a freshwater lake, perfect for birdwatching and nature walks. Spend some peaceful time in this eco-tourism spot. In the afternoon, visit Nehru Park, a well-maintained park with lush greenery, children's play areas, and boating facilities.
Start your day by visiting the Assam State Museum, which showcases the rich cultural heritage of the region through its extensive collection of artifacts and artworks. In the afternoon, explore the Ugratara Temple, a revered Hindu temple dedicated to Goddess Tara.
Embark on an exciting wildlife adventure by visiting the Pobitora Wildlife Sanctuary, known for its population of one-horned rhinoceros. Take a thrilling jeep safari to spot these magnificent creatures in their natural habitat.
End your trip with a memorable Brahmaputra River cruise. Enjoy the scenic beauty of the river and witness the golden hues of sunset. After the cruise, visit the Balaji Temple, a popular religious site known for its peaceful atmosphere.
For off the beaten path experiences, consider visiting Dipor Bil, a freshwater lake surrounded by lush greenery and home to various bird species. Another hidden gem is the Accoland Water Park, perfect for family fun with its rides and water attractions.
Locals also love spending time at Saraighat Bridge, where you can enjoy panoramic views of the Brahmaputra River and the city skyline. The Guwahati Planetarium hosts regular astronomy shows that captivate both kids and adults.
